Transaction 23db3046567db5e658e4d5bb399e4460f6584e1b5bc41dbbfbba53ca934020ea
1 Input
1 Output
-
23db3046567db5e658e4d5bb399e4460f6584e1b5bc41dbbfbba53ca934020ea:0
- value
- 295867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b0b8ae6e880c9e6c5820d3d533425a9d8b96793 OP_EQUAL
- address
- 3QaRMgkM7RRG2UpRy7PL3n1PqqkPYjmou3